Performance and Power

Cooking performance is largely dictated by wattage and technology. The Panasonic NN-SN67KS is rated at 1200W, providing robust heating capabilities. It operates at a frequency of 2,450 MHz. A key differentiator is the Inverter technology found in the Panasonic model. This technology generates a seamless stream of microwave cooking power, which is designed to heat foods evenly from edges to center. The Frigidaire model does not specify its wattage in the provided features. Without Inverter technology, traditional microwaves often pulse power, which can lead to less consistent heating results compared to the seamless stream provided by the Panasonic unit.

Cooking Technology and Features

The Panasonic unit excels in automated cooking features. It includes smart cooking settings with a genius sensor that automatically adjusts power and times. There are 16 sensor cook settings available, along with a Sensor reheat function designed to warm leftovers evenly to retain nutrients and texture. It also features a 3-Level popcorn button, allowing users to choose optimal popping temperature and time for different bag capacities. The Frigidaire model includes 6 pre-programmed options for popular snacks such as popcorn, pizza, French fries, and wings or nuggets. While useful, this is fewer than the 16 sensor settings offered by the Panasonic, and it lacks the specific multi-level popcorn customization.
